I visited the web site. Great program :up: It's amazing how difficult it seems at times to have people commit to being an organ donor. They think that I may, as a physician, try to harvest the organs maybe a bit premature before giving them a fighting chance.
I remember while in medical school in St Louis, I helped take care of a comatose, brain dead, 18 year old motorcycle accident victim from Illinois. (severe motorcycle accidents west of the Mississippi River mostly were Orthopedic patients, while similar accidents east of the River were transfered to the Neurosurgery service comotose with little chance of survival -- no helmet law in Illinois) Once we realized he had no chance of any recovery, we approached the family about donation -- he had a perfect heart, lungs, liver, two kidneys -- a chance to potentially save at least 5 lives!!! When organ donation was brought up, they kept repeating, "Yes, please do everything you can to save him". Misunderstanding what we were requesting, they actually believed we were discussing giving their son a donated brain to save his life!!! Once it became clear (no easy task), they said they absolutely would not allow their son to be a donor.
Think of the logic here....they were more than willing to ACCEPT a brain (as bizarre at that is), but would not even consider donation. :thwack:
Lesson to be learned....Don't be a hypocrite. If you will, if tragedy occurs, accept blood or a donor organ, then please be a blood donor and sign your organ donation option on your drivers license.
